AK25-47. A Complete Fiction by R.L. Maizes


An Author’s Kiss with Sara Troy and her guest R.L. Maizes, on air from November 25th

 A Complete Fiction  Told in a humorous vein, R.L. examines the very serious questions of who has a right to tell a story, and has cancel-culture gone too far in our social media–drenched world?

With little evidence, would-be author P.J. Larkin serves a “nibble” on the trendy new social media app Crave, accusing editor George Dunn of stealing the novel she submitted to him for publication. The nibble shoots to the top of the site’s Popular Menu Items, and before you can say “unpaid literary labor,” George is embroiled in a scandal, his job and book deal in jeopardy. P.J. ‘s novel is snapped up amid the publicity, but has she revealed her sister Mia’s secrets in the book? Some diners on Crave think so, and now it’s P.J.’s turn to feel the public’s scorn.

Fiction can give us a breather from the relentless churn of the news, and A Complete Fiction does just that—offering a thoughtful look at serious issues while keeping readers laughing along the way. Its very creation carries a touch of irony: a book critiquing the intrusiveness of social media must still rely on those same platforms for promotion. The author explores what makes social media so objectionable to her, from its noise to its pressure, while also touching on the quieter indignities of the writing life—like receiving the dreaded “remaindered” letter for earlier books.

R.L. Maizes’s debut novel, Other People’s Pets, won the 2021 Colorado Book Award in Fiction and was a Library Journal Best Debut of Summer/Fall 2020. She also is the author of the short story collection, We Love Anderson Cooper. Her short stories have aired on National Public Radio and can be found in Electric Literature’s Recommended Reading and in The Best Small Fictions 2020. Maizes’s essays have appeared in The New York Times, The Washington Post, O Magazine, and McSweeney’s Internet Tendency, and have aired on NPRShe is a Virginia Center for the Creative Arts Fellow and the recipient of a Fellowship Grant from the Memorial Foundation for Jewish Culture for 2024–2025 for her novel-in-progress. Maizes was born in Queens, New York, and lives in Boulder County, Colorado, with her husband, Steve, and her muses: Rosie, a dog who spent her first year homeless in South Dakota and thinks Colorado is downright balmy, and the ghost of Arie the Cat.

AK25-47. Age of Consent by Mark Thompson


Authors Kiss with Sara Troy and her guest Mark Thomson, on air from November 25th

Age of Consent is a daring, tender novel that challenges assumptions about romance, power, and the boundaries of first love—its risks, its sweetness, and its lingering imprint. Mark Thompson delivers a story that resists easy judgment and stays with you. As Sonia Pilcer notes, the book moves not through scandal but through humanity—where desire, conscience, and vulnerability collide.

M.J. Moore adds that this is no “Mrs. Robinson” trope but an unorthodox, mythic love story set in the experimental seventies, where kindred spirits meet beyond stereotype.

A provocative coming-of-age romance, Age of Consent follows fifteen-year-old Rusty Rasmussen and 24-year-old Carla Levy, whose bond over music and social justice evolves into a clandestine relationship once Rusty turns sixteen—the legal age of consent. Their connection raises enduring questions about responsibility, authenticity, and the rules we impose on love.

Reminiscent of One Day and Call Me By Your Name, Thompson offers a raw male perspective on taboo love and asks:
– Can infatuation grow into something real?
– Can such a relationship survive judgment?
– How do we recognize a first love that lasts?
– What role should age differences play—then or now?

Bold and emotionally honest, Age of Consent explores how love defies boundaries. “When love carries a power imbalance, we are playing with fire,” Thompson says. “That fire can destroy or illuminate.” Drawing from his own experience loving an older woman, he notes, “True romantic love can overcome any boundary or obstacle.”

Mark Thompson is the author of two novels, Age of Consent and What Makes A Man Run. He is a triathlete who began competing in high school in the late 1970s while growing up in Connecticut. Formerly a competitor for Team USA Intermediate, Thompson has participated in more than 20 marathons and triathlons, winning age group awards in many.He also plays accordion with The Zydeco Hogs, a nationally-recognized band that brings the music of southwest Louisiana across the United States. He has performed with artists including the Grammy-nominated Basin Brothers and the late, legendary D.L. Menard.Thompson, 63, is retired after working for two decades as a physical therapist assistant. He graduated from Keene State University, studying business management. Born in Chicago, his family moved to Weston, CT, where he grew up. Thompson now lives in Mamaroneck, NY and Sag Harbor, NY with his wife, author Catherine Hiller.

25-47.Knowingness in Business


Sara’s View of Life with Sara Troy, on air from November 25 th

Last night, I gave a talk on Knowingness in Business, reminding us how far we’ve drifted from trusting our instincts in a world driven by rules, data, and pressure. I shared how knowingness — the soul’s wisdom moving through the heart, speaking through the spirit, and giving the mind clarity — is our most reliable guidance system. When leaders listen to it, decisions come faster, stress drops, partnerships align, and unnecessary drama fades.

I talked about the difference between data that informs us and wisdom that transforms us, and how the body signals truth through expansion, ease, and breath, while contraction and tension reveal misalignment. Knowingness follows a simple rhythm: feel first, know second, act third. It requires alignment of heart, mind, soul, spirit, and body, and flourishes when we pause, breathe, and create moments of stillness.

I also shared the cost of ignoring intuition — burnout, misaligned partnerships, lost peace — and offered ways to strengthen knowingness: journaling yeses and nos, stepping back before committing, allowing timing to unfold, and honoring what feels right even when it defies logic.

To bring it home, I shared my own story of losing everything through misplaced trust, only to be guided into podcasting — the path I was meant to walk. That journey taught me resilience, patience, courage, and absolute faith in my internal compass.

Today, I am fully aligned with my knowingness, and because of that, doors are opening naturally and effortlessly. I encouraged everyone to trust that same inner wisdom — because when we honor it, clarity rises, stress falls away, and life becomes beautifully peaceful.
